At its core, peptide appetite suppression works by mimicking or influencing the body's natural hormonal signals that govern hunger and satiety. Many peptides act as agonists for receptors like the GLP-1 receptor, which is a key player in regulating blood sugar and slowing digestionGLP-1 and health: Beyond weight loss in the Ozempic era. For instance, GLP-1 receptor agonists, such as semaglutide (found in medications like Ozempic), are well-known for their ability to increase feelings of fullness and reduce overall appetite2025 Guide to Peptides for Fat Loss: Real Stories, Hidden .... This mechanism not only aids in weight loss but can also contribute to better metabolic health and blood sugar management.
Beyond GLP-1, other peptides are being explored and utilized for their appetite suppression capabilities. Research has shown that certain peptides, like Peptide YY (PYY3-36), act as peripheral hormones that signal satiety by slowing gastric emptying and reducing appetitePeptides For Weight Loss: How Do They Work?. Similarly, Cholecystokinin (CCK) also suppresses appetite by inhibiting gastric motility, while other hormones like orexin and ghrelin, in contrast, promote food intake by stimulating hunger. Understanding these intricate pathways allows for the development of targeted peptide therapies.
